Ubuntu Security Notice USN-487-1 July 17, 2007
dovecot vulnerability
CVE-2007-2231
===========================================================
A security issue affects the following Ubuntu releases:
Ubuntu 6.06 LTS
Ubuntu 6.10
Ubuntu 7.04
This advisory also applies to the corresponding versions of
Kubuntu, Edubuntu, and Xubuntu.
The problem can be corrected by upgrading your system to the
following package versions:
Ubuntu 6.06 LTS:
dovecot-common 1.0.beta3-3ubuntu5.5
Ubuntu 6.10:
dovecot-common 1.0.rc2-1ubuntu2.2
Ubuntu 7.04:
dovecot-common 1.0.rc17-1ubuntu2.1
In general, a standard system upgrade is sufficient to effect the
necessary changes.
Details follow:
It was discovered that Dovecot, when configured to use non-system-user
spools and compressed folders, would allow directory traversals in
mailbox names. Remote authenticated users could potentially read email
owned by other users.
